1. A stepless depth flux weakening method for a permanent magnet synchronous motor is characterized by comprising the following steps:

s1: the voltage closed-loop module is used for closed-loop regulating the required voltage compensation amount according to the required voltage utilization rate;

s2: the required voltage compensation quantity is input into a current lookup module to perform lookup to obtain a required current point;

s3: the required current point obtained by table lookup is output through the current regulator;

s4: calculating a voltage feedforward compensation quantity by a voltage feedforward unit at a required current point obtained by table lookup;

s5: the output of the current regulator and the voltage feedforward compensation quantity form the final wave-generating voltage.

2. The stepless depth flux weakening method for the permanent magnet synchronous motor according to claim 1, wherein the step S1 comprises the following steps:

s11: the voltage closed-loop module sets the current bus voltage U according to the required voltage utilization ratedc

S12: will Ud *And Uq *After the arithmetic square root is solved, the current bus voltage U is setdcPerforming linear operation;

s13: performing PI operation on the linear operation result to obtain a voltage compensation quantity delta Udc

Wherein, Ud *And Uq *Is the output of the current regulator.

3. The stepless depth flux weakening method for the permanent magnet synchronous motor according to claim 1, wherein the step S2 comprises the following steps:

s21: weak magnetic current points are calibrated in advance and stored in a program of a current table look-up module;

s22: when the program is running, the current table look-up module looks up the table voltage U according to the compensated tabledcReal, from a lookup table of motor speed Spd and torque request Tor (i)d,iq);

Wherein Tor represents a motor torque command.

4. The stepless depth flux weakening method for the permanent magnet synchronous motor according to claim 1, wherein the step S3 comprises the following steps:

s31: the current regulator selects a PI controller;

s32: the current regulator will look up the current (i)d,iq) As a reference input;

s33: the current regulator performs PI operation on the lookup table current and idf and iqf to regulate the output reference voltage (U)d*,Uq*);

Wherein idf and iqf are DQ axis currents fed back by the motor actually.

5. The stepless depth flux weakening method for the permanent magnet synchronous motor according to claim 1, wherein the step S4 comprises the following steps:

s41: determining a flux linkage parameter table;

s42: the voltage feedforward unit obtains the reference current (i) according to the table lookupd,iq) Calculating real-time flux linkage psi by combining with flux linkage parameter table calibrated in advancedAnd psiq

S43: the feedforward voltage calculation unit calculates the feedforward voltage compensation U according to the current rotating speed Spd of the motordC and UqC。

6. The stepless depth flux weakening method for the permanent magnet synchronous motor according to claim 5, wherein the S41 comprises the following steps:

s411: calibrating and taking points through a rack;

s412: making a program table by a fitting method or an insertion method;

s413: running the code in real time according to (i)d,iq) And finding out the current magnetic linkage.

7. The stepless depth flux weakening method for the permanent magnet synchronous motor according to claim 5, wherein the calculation method of S43 specifically comprises calculation through a PMSM motor voltage equation, wherein the PMSM motor voltage equation is as follows:

UdC=-Spd*2π/60*ψq

UqC=Spd*2π/60*ψd

wherein, UdC and UqC is feedforward voltage compensation quantity, Spd is current rotating speed of motor, psidAnd psiqIs a real-time flux linkage.

8. The stepless depth flux weakening method for the permanent magnet synchronous motor as claimed in claim 1, wherein the specific calculation method of S5 is as follows: (U)d*,UqA and (U)dC,UqC) The sum of which constitutes the final wave voltage (U)d,Uq)。

9. A stepless depth flux weakening system of a permanent magnet synchronous motor adopts the stepless depth flux weakening method of the permanent magnet synchronous motor according to any one of claims 1 to 8, and is characterized by comprising a voltage closed loop module, a current lookup table module, a voltage feedforward unit and a current regulator.

Technical Field

The invention relates to the technical field of electromagnetism, in particular to a stepless depth flux weakening method and a stepless depth flux weakening system for a permanent magnet synchronous motor, which can improve the existing flux weakening strategy, expand high-speed power, improve the stability of depth flux weakening and reduce torque loss in dynamic adjustment.

Background

With the development of national economy and science and technology, the motor plays more and more important roles in various industries. The permanent magnet synchronous motor benefits from a plurality of advantages in the aspects of design, manufacture and control, and is widely applied to various industrial production and living occasions. In addition, the rare earth resources in China are rich, and the application market of the permanent magnet synchronous motor is particularly large in China. The permanent magnet synchronous motor can be divided into a surface-mounted type and a built-in type according to the difference of quadrature-direct axis inductance, and the built-in type permanent magnet synchronous motor (IPMSM) can have a wider speed regulation interval under the condition of weak magnetism, so that the application is wider.

In the control strategy of IPMSM, in order to maximize efficiency and maximize utilization of current capacity, the motor is controlled to operate on a maximum torque to current ratio (MTPA) curve before field weakening, and is limited by a current limit relationship of an upper voltage limit as the motor speed is increased.

The permanent magnet synchronous motor is mostly required to operate in a wide speed range, high requirements are provided for the flux weakening quality, the flux weakening strategy is incomplete, and instability and even out of control of high-speed operation are easily caused. Especially, in the motor with the characteristic current point inside the current circle, the conventional directional flux weakening method is easy to cause the problem of voltage saturation in the vicinity of high-speed external characteristics, and particularly, the system control is unstable during dynamic adjustment.

The conventional flux weakening strategy has the following limitations: 1. the traditional flux weakening strategies are mostly concentrated in the area on the right side of the characteristic current point, the characteristics of the permanent magnet synchronous motor are not fully exerted, for the permanent magnet synchronous motor with a current limit circle larger than the characteristic current point, the power lifting space still exists on the left side of the characteristic current point, the control difficulty is increased when the permanent magnet synchronous motor runs in the area, the unstable factors are increased, instability is easy to occur, and part of flux weakening strategies do not control the area; 2. in an actual system, once a current circle and a voltage ellipse are intersected near a characteristic current point along with the rise of the rotating speed, the voltage ring is easy to lose control, the system stability is increasingly poor, and small disturbance can possibly cause the reverse change of instruction current and actual current to enter an out-of-control state; 3. the traditional flux weakening strategy is usually to avoid flux weakening instability in a torque sacrificing mode in dynamic response, the torque loss is large, and when the voltage utilization rate exceeds the preset voltage utilization rate, the traditional high-speed flux weakening strategy adopts a voltage closed loop to prevent instability, but the problem of torque loss is usually not considered, so that the torque sacrifice is large, and the high-speed power performance is influenced.

Disclosure of Invention

The invention provides a stepless depth flux weakening method for a permanent magnet synchronous motor, which aims to overcome the problem that the characteristics of the permanent magnet synchronous motor cannot be fully exerted in the prior art, and the method fully exerts the characteristics of the permanent magnet synchronous motor, has strong robustness, and is simple and easy to operate.

The invention also solves the problems of large torque loss and easy out-of-control in the prior art, can ensure that the motor stably runs in a deep weak magnetic region, and has the advantages of fast dynamic response, strong robustness and small torque loss.
